About Henrik Westergaard

Henrik Westergaard is a scholar working on Surgery, Nutrition and Dietetics, Epidemiology, Genetics and Oncology, having authored 32 papers that have together received 1.1k indexed citations. Recurring topics across this work include Clinical Nutrition and Gastroenterology (5 papers), Helicobacter pylori-related gastroenterology studies (4 papers), Drug Transport and Resistance Mechanisms (4 papers), Inflammatory Bowel Disease (3 papers), Liver Disease and Transplantation (3 papers), Microscopic Colitis (3 papers), High Altitude and Hypoxia (2 papers) and Gastrointestinal motility and disorders (2 papers). The work is most often cited by research in Gastroenterology (174 citations), Nutrition and Dietetics (219 citations), Pharmaceutical Science (86 citations), Surgery (330 citations) and Physiology (187 citations). Henrik Westergaard has collaborated with scholars based in United States, Denmark and United Kingdom. Frequent co-authors include John M. Dietschy, S. Jarnum, Bryan E. Lukie, Jonathan B. Meddings, Guenter J. Krejs, D K Spady, Katherine H. Little, Daniel E. Polter, M. Yssing and B. Weeke. Their work appears in journals such as Scandinavian Journal of Gastroenterology, Journal of Applied Physiology, Gastroenterology, Journal of Clinical Investigation and American Journal of Physiology-Gastrointestinal and Liver Physiology.
